Abstract
The utility model discloses a kind of cargo transmitted in both directions platform, for realizing planar transmitted in both directions of the cargo in compartment, including being set to transmission equipment among platform, set on the stock platform of transmission equipment two sides, and the driving motor being arranged on stock platform;Transmission equipment includes multiple parallel interval settings and the two-way roller that both ends are attached by drive chain;The first driving gear that two-way roller attached bag includes roller mount, the first roller bearing set on roller mount both ends and the second roller bearing, is connected with the first roller bearing, and the second driving gear being connected with the second roller bearing;There are the first traversing transmitting device and the second traversing transmitting device in cross intersection arranged in dislocation in roller mount;The utility model can be realized cargo in compartment inner plane two dimension transmitted in both directions, keep the handling of compartment cargo more convenient with it is efficient, it solves the deficiency that the low efficiency of cargo transfer, the degree of automation are low in existing compartment, saved human resources and improves transport efficiency.

Background technique
It is at low cost to have the advantages that travelling speed is transported fastly as an important link in Cold Chain Logistics for railway cold chain;
By starting from " CFS to CFS " to " (cold) with multi-party cooperatives, railway Cold Chain Logistics methods of service such as highway transportation or logistics companies
Library to (cold) library " development;Railway line is extended to Cold Chain Logistics home-delivery center more and more --- and freezer or food processing are raw
In the factory's library facilities for producing base, refrigerated railway car can be directly entered freezer and be loaded and unloaded and transported operation, this has not only been realized
Whole Cold Chain Logistics in whole meaning, additionally it is possible to improve handling operation and transfer efficiency, and well solve highway railway combined transport side
Railway high-volume and the matching problem of highway small lot transport in formula, realize high efficiency, the seamless rank of highway railway combined transport of high quality
It connects.
Currently, cargo is transported through between refrigerated railway car and freezer relies primarily on artificial realization, even if equipped with turning
The transmission belt of fortune, can only also realize unidirectional transmission, cargo need manually to carry out to carry after reaching specified storage location and
Fixed, the degree of automation is low, transfer efficiency is low, and cargo handling process is not convenient enough.

Transmitted in both directions platform includes the transmission equipment 1 for being set to platform surface, the stock platform 2 set on 1 two sides of transmission equipment,
And the driving motor 3 being connected with transmission equipment 1, driving motor 3 are used to provide driving power for transmission equipment 1, set transmission
Standby 1 edge is rotated up perpendicular to roller center line side;Transmission equipment 1 includes the setting of multiple parallel intervals and both ends pass through drive chain
The 6 two-way rollers 5 being attached, the quantity and spacing distance of two-way roller 5 are not especially limited, specifically can be according to compartment area
It is set with the volume of cargo 13;The output shaft of driving motor 3 is connected directly with a two-way roller 5, which makees
For active roller being rotated by driving motor 3;Other two-way rollers 5 pass through the drive chain 6 of two sides as driven roller
It is rotated synchronously under the drive of active roller, to realize cargo 13 perpendicular to the smooth transport on roller center line direction.
Internal structure main view when Fig. 4 is 0 ° of visual angle of two-way roller provided by the embodiment of the utility model;
Fig. 5 is cross-sectional view of the two-way roller on the direction A-A in Fig. 4;Fig. 6 is provided by the embodiment of the utility model double
Internal structure main view when to 90 ° of visual angles of roller;Fig. 7 is cross-sectional view of the two-way roller on the direction A-A in Fig. 6;Such as Fig. 4
Shown in~7, two-way roller 5 include roller mount 503, the first roller bearing 501 set on 503 both ends of roller mount and the second roller bearing 502, with
The first driving gear 504 that first roller bearing 501 is connected, and the second driving gear 505 being connected with the second roller bearing 502;First
Gear 504 and the second driving gear 505 is driven to pass through the first roller bearing 501 and the second roller bearing under the driving force effect of drive chain 6
502 drive roller mount 503 to rotate, to realize the function of cargo transfer;Have the in cross intersection arranged in dislocation in roller mount 503
One traversing transmitting device 7 and the second traversing transmitting device 8, in being total to for the first traversing transmitting device 7 and the second traversing transmitting device 8
Cargo 13 may be implemented under same-action in the mobile transmission for being parallel to two-way 5 centerline direction of roller;
Wherein, the first traversing transmitting device 7 includes the first driven gear 701, the first traversing transmission belt 702, passes through first
The first driving gear 703 that traversing transmission belt 702 is connected with the first driven gear 701, and be connected with the first driving gear 703
The first driving motor 704;First driving motor 704 drives the rotation of the first driving gear 703, and the first driven gear 701 is the
It is realized under the drive of one traversing transmission belt 702 driven;Second traversing transmitting device 8 includes that the second driven gear 801, second is traversing
Transmission belt 802, the second driving gear 803, Yi Jiyu being connected by the second traversing transmission belt 802 with the second driven gear 801
The second connected driving motor 804 of second driving gear 803;Second driving motor 804 drives the rotation of the second driving gear 803,
Second driven gear 801 is realized driven under the drive of the second traversing transmission belt 802;First traversing transmission belt 702 and second is horizontal
The outer surface for moving transmission belt 802 is in arc-shaped, and inside is band toothing, engages driving force with gear to improve;First is horizontal
The complete roller cylindrical surface of cambered surface composition for moving transmission belt 702, the second traversing transmission belt 802 and roller mount 503, realizes cargo
Smooth transport;First driving gear 703 and the first driven gear 701 synchronous drive under the driving of the first driving motor 704
One traversing transmission belt 702 moves, and the second driving gear 803 and the second driven gear 801 are under the driving of the second driving motor 804
The movement of the traversing transmission belt 802 of synchronous drive second, the first traversing transmission belt 702 and the second traversing cooperation of transmission belt 802 are synchronous dynamic
Stock object put into effect in the mobile transmission for being parallel to two-way 5 centerline direction of roller.
In a preferred embodiment, the second driving gear 803 and the second driving motor 804 are close to the first driven gear
701 settings, the second driven gear 801 are arranged close to the first driving motor 704 and the first driving gear 703, such setting structure
It can ensure weight being uniformly distributed inside roller mount 503 of the first traversing transmitting device 7 and the second traversing transmitting device 8,
Improve the stationarity of two-way roller 5 during rotation.
In a preferred embodiment, multiple two-way baffles 4 are equipped on stock platform 2 in certain spacing, are used for
It realizes the twin fixed guide-vane to the cargo 13 being placed on stock platform 2, cargo is avoided to occur mobile or collapse, improve cargo 13 and store
Stability and safety.
Fig. 8 is the structural schematic diagram of two-way baffle provided by the embodiment of the utility model;As shown in figure 8, two-way baffle 4 is pacified
In the deep gouge of stock platform 2, including I type baffle 401, U-shaped baffle 402 and friction shaft 403, I type baffle 401 can rotate
To being overlapped with U-shaped baffle 402, there is gap not contact between two block baffles;I type baffle 401, U-shaped baffle 402 can rub around respective
Wipe 403 negative side of shaft turn to it is vertical with the table top of stock platform 2, so as to realize cargo 13 twin fixed guide-vane stop.
In a preferred embodiment, which further includes controller, and setting with driving motor 3
The pressure sensor 9 of 503 inside of roller mount of connected two-way roller 5, pressure sensor 9 are fixed on the both ends of roller mount 503
Cambered surface on the inside of, for acquiring the pressure value of cargo 13 to be transmitted and feeding back to controller;Existing electricity has been prestored in controller
Machine power calculation program can calculate power of motor according to cargo pressure, the radius of roller and revolving speed;Controller passes through the electricity
Machine torque arithmetic program, which calculates, to be generated and the matched power of motor of pressure value;And the defeated of driving motor 3 is adjusted according to power of motor
Power is so that roller revolving speed and 13 weight of cargo reach best match out, thus under the premise of ensuring that cargo 13 stablizes transmission into
One step improves efficiency of transmission.
In a preferred embodiment, which further includes N number of having determining for communication connection with controller
Position device 10, N are the natural number more than or equal to 2;The number information of two-way roller 5 is prestored in controller and is stored with cargo
The corresponding relationship of position;As shown in Figure 2,3, the positioning device 10 setting transmission platform bottom and in adjacent two-way roller it
Between, 12 information of label of 13 bottom of cargo is pasted on for acquiring to obtain the designated storage location information of the cargo 13;Control
Device obtains the designated storage location information that positioning device 10 generates and generates matched 5 number information of two-way roller, concurrently
First driving motor 704 and second driving motor 804 of the enabling signal into corresponding two-way roller 5 are sent, two-way roller 5 starts
Transverse shifting, thus at designated storage location cargo 13 being laterally moved on stock platform 2.
In a preferred embodiment, multiple ordinary rolls, conventional roller are set between two adjacent two-way rollers 5
The quantity of son can be according to the volume settings of cargo 13 to be transmitted, it is ensured that the distance of the two-way roller 5 of adjacent two is greater than to be transmitted
The length of cargo 13;Ordinary roll is set between two-way roller 5, can be reduced under the premise of guaranteeing 13 normal transport of cargo
The quantity of two-way roller 5 reduces production cost.
